Chapter Eight
Jack threw the ingredients for a stir-fry – including a bucketload of ginger – into a wok. The relief at having Stella finally under his roof was overwhelming. She and two suitcases had arrived late afternoon a couple of hours ago in the taxi he’d sent for her and she was now here and safe, and all that mattered was keeping her that way.
The scorching attraction he still seemed to feel for her was irritating and inconvenient, but he’d just have to deal with that because how he felt about her physically was irrelevant. Sex was what had got them into this complicated mess in the first place and indulging in it again would hardly make things simpler. Resisting her allure might require every drop of self-control he possessed but he’d faced tougher challenges. If he constantly reminded himself of the reason she was here, he should be all right.
“Something smells good.”
At the sound of her voice, Jack glanced behind him, and something inside him shifted at the sight of her. She’d changed. Had a shower, by the look of her wet hair and make-up-free face. She was wearing a blue tracksuit made of some kind of soft-looking velvety fabric that would have made him want to reach out and stroke her if he hadn’t shored up his defences to protect them both against that sort of thing.
“Sorry about the outfit,” she said, reddening slightly although he had no idea why when she looked so gorgeous. “It’s all that’s comfortable at the moment. I need to go shopping.”
Before he had time to stop it, his gaze dipped to the swell of her breasts tight against her top, the memory of how they’d felt in his hands and against his mouth slamming into his head, and he had to turn back to the stir-fry before it became embarrassingly obvious how much she affected him.
“Are you all settled in?” he said, possibly stabbing away at the vegetables a fraction more brutally than they deserved.
“Yes, thank you,” she said. “It’s a very comfortable room. You have an incredible apartment.”
“It’s convenient for the office.”
“How long have you lived here?”
“A couple of years.” Three and a half, to be precise. At first he couldn’t bear to leave the house he’d shared with Mia, but eventually the memories had proved too much and he’d had to sell up before he drowned in them.
“Can I use the gym stuff?”
He shot her a look and bit back the absolutely no way that was hovering on the top of his tongue. “Should you?”
“The doctor said mild exercise was absolutely fine.”
“Then be my guest.”
“Thank you.”
“There’s a pool in the basement.”
“Lucky I brought my costume.”
“So how are you feeling?” he said, resolutely not thinking about how Stella might look in a bikini.
“Fine.”
“Sickness? Twinges? Anything?”
“Nothing at the moment, but the minute that changes, Jack, I’ll let you know. I promise. Is there anything I can do to help?”
She could put her feet up for the next seven months. That would help. So too would a diary of how she was feeling every minute of every day.
